DreamHack has been charged with stealing money

Gambling company WTFSkins announced that it entered into an agreement with DreamHack for $ 150,000, but the latter subsequently embezzled $ 150,000. According to the agreement, DreamHack was supposed to provide services that could not be provided later due to new circumstances. In 2018, WTFSkins were able to negotiate with DreamHack to advertise a CS: GO roulette company.
Shortly before the start of DreamHack, which was supposed to run ads, Steam introduced a trade limit of seven days for new accounts. This forced the parties to refuse to cooperate, however, according to the statement, WTFSkins DH did not return the funds to them, and did not fulfill their advertising obligations.
